Background
Bank BRI was developing a new digital product aimed at enhancing customer experiences & new branding in the financial sector.
Challenges
Challenge: maintaining design consistency, scalability, and efficiency while innovating in a fast-paced and highly regulated industry.
Without a unified design system, teams risked creating inconsistent UI and slowing down development.
Project Goals
Create a scalable design system tailored for the new product.
Ensure consistency across all components while allowing flexibility for future iterations.
Improve collaboration between design and development teams to shorten delivery time.
Role & Responsibilities
Conducted UI audit and identified reusable components for the product.
Defined design tokens (colors, typography, spacing, states).
Developed modular guidelines to align brand identity with financial services best practices.
Built documentation to ensure smooth adoption by designers and engineers.
Collaborated closely with product managers and developers in an agile workflow.
Process
Audit & Research – Analyzed existing UI elements and benchmarked industry best practices.
Component Library – Standardized UI elements into scalable, reusable modules.
Design Tokens – Created adaptable rules for consistency across platforms.
Documentation & Governance – Established clear usage guidelines to ensure sustainability.
Implementation – Integrated with dev team for real-time feedback and iteration.
Results & Impact
Consistency: Ensured brand-aligned, trustworthy interface for a critical banking product.
Scalability: Built a design system that can evolve as the product grows.
Collaboration: Improved cross-team alignment through a single source of truth.
Reflection
This project highlighted how a design system is not only a visual framework, but also a strategic foundation that enables financial products to scale securely and consistently. Working on a confidential, high-impact banking product taught me the importance of balancing innovation, compliance, and usability in fintech design.
